Design outcomes
Primary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| Greater masticatory efficiency (at least 50% higher) in the experimental group than in the control group, 3 months after the use of the new prostheses, verified by the Median Particle Diameter, using the granulometric analysis method. ;Quality of life, evaluated by OHIP-Edent, higher in the test group. For this, OHIP-Edent scores are expected to be at least 50% lower in this group 3 months after the use of the new prostheses.;Highest level of satisfaction in the test group, evaluated by a questionnaire with items related to chewing, comfort, phonation, retention and adaptation. The difference is expected to be at least 40% after 3 months with the new prostheses.;Elders from the experimental group with a better nutritional status than the control group, through the Mini Nutritional Assessment Short Form (MNA-SF®). It is expected a 50% increase in the Form score, which indicates an improvement in nutritional status. The elders will be evaluated 3 months after receiving the new prostheses. | — |
